MARBO HISTORY

- The story of the birth of MARBO GOLD -

The origin of everything is the deliciousness that has traveled the world

MARBO GOLD was born from one traveler's formative experience

Developer Masato Hirose traveled the world as a backpacker in his youth, experiencing
Asian street food, European home cooking, and the spice culture of the Middle East and Africa.
Even though he couldn't speak the language, there were always smiles at the dinner table.

"Delicious food makes people happy"

This simple and unwavering truth
became the core of the idea that would later give birth to "MARBO GOLD."


Traveling freely around Japan and facing food every day

After returning to Japan, Hirose traveled around Japan and plunged into the world of food and beverage, learning about
Hokkaido ingredients, the soy sauce culture that has taken root in each region, and the "correct taste" that differs from household to household.
